Searched refs:insertCB (Results 1 – 4 of 4) sorted by relevance
/ohos5.0/foundation/ability/ability_runtime/frameworks/js/napi/featureAbility/ |
H A D | napi_data_ability_helper_utils.cpp | 53 static_cast<void *>(insertCB), in InsertAsync() 54 &insertCB->cbBase.asyncWork)); in InsertAsync() 65 if (insertCB == nullptr) { in InsertPromise() 74 insertCB->cbBase.deferred = deferred; in InsertPromise() 93 if (insertCB == nullptr) { in InsertExecuteCB() 100 if (!insertCB->uri.empty()) { in InsertExecuteCB() 102 insertCB->result = dataAbilityHelper->Insert(uri, insertCB->valueBucket); in InsertExecuteCB() 130 delete insertCB; in InsertAsyncCompleteCB() 131 insertCB = nullptr; in InsertAsyncCompleteCB() 143 delete insertCB; in InsertPromiseCompleteCB() [all …]
|
H A D | napi_data_ability_helper.cpp | 193 if (insertCB == nullptr) { in NAPI_Insert() 197 insertCB->cbBase.cbInfo.env = env; in NAPI_Insert() 198 insertCB->cbBase.asyncWork = nullptr; in NAPI_Insert() 199 insertCB->cbBase.deferred = nullptr; in NAPI_Insert() 200 insertCB->cbBase.ability = nullptr; in NAPI_Insert() 202 napi_value ret = InsertWrap(env, info, insertCB); in NAPI_Insert() 205 delete insertCB; in NAPI_Insert() 206 insertCB = nullptr; in NAPI_Insert() 246 insertCB->valueBucket.Clear(); in InsertWrap() 251 ret = InsertAsync(env, args, ARGS_TWO, insertCB); in InsertWrap() [all …]
|
H A D | napi_data_ability_helper_utils.h | 35 … InsertAsync(napi_env env, napi_value *args, const size_t argCallback, DAHelperInsertCB *insertCB); 45 napi_value InsertPromise(napi_env env, DAHelperInsertCB *insertCB);
|
H A D | napi_data_ability_helper.h | 55 napi_value InsertWrap(napi_env env, napi_callback_info info, DAHelperInsertCB *insertCB);
|